"How did events and ideas from elsewhere in the British Empire influence political developments in the thirteen mainland American colonies? What was the effect of the American Revolution on the wider Atlantic world? In Empire and Nation, leading historians reconsider that upheaval as a transnational event, with many sources and momentous implications for Ireland, Africa, the West Indies, Canada, and Britain itself."--Jacket.
